Heat-resistant alloyed steel having high compressive strength at 1250-1300 degres C. contains, wr.t. total wt., =0.15 (0.1-0.14)%C, 1-2 (1-1.8)% Si, 25-32 (26.1-29.4) % Cr, 1-2 (1.1-1.8)% Mn, 10-25 (15.2-24.5)% Ni, 25-45 (38.4-45.1)% Co, 0.3-10 (3.4-8)% Mo, =0.04 (0.02-0.03) % P, =0.04 (0.024-0.029)% S, 0-3 (0.3-3)% Nb, bal. Fe. Steel is used as (i) working material for rails or similar guide-rails installed on smelting chamber in a preheating furnace, and (ii) as supports for Si-contg. steels. Steels have higher compressive strength than steel contg. 30% Cr, 50% Co, Fe, and are sufficiently hard also when freshly cast.
